Jan 05, 2006Redirects based on max connections
I am a bit new to irules on the 4.x platform, so here is my n00b question.
I am currently running 4.6.2 in my production environment.
We have an application that can only handle 4000 concurrent connections per web server.
Is there a way I can have my BIG-IP monitor the number of non-idle connections to the web servers and redirect when each reaches that max?
Thanks for any input that can be provided.
2 Replies
- Colin_Walker_12Historic F5 AccountThere is a connection limit field in the node configuration on your BIG-IP. Each node can have a connection limit set, and once it has that many connections established, it will be removed from load balancing rotation until it drops below the threshold.
This can be configured in the Node Properties section of your GUI.
